Finally, the Laird Bl652 Datasheet contains detailed RF performance characteristics, including transmit power, receiver sensitivity, and antenna impedance. This information is critical for ensuring the module meets regulatory requirements and performs reliably in your target environment. For example, understanding the transmit power limitations is crucial for complying with FCC or CE regulations. Similarly, knowing the receiver sensitivity helps you determine the effective range of your device. These parameters are typically defined under very specific conditions that are usually documented as follow:

Parameter Value Unit
Transmit Power +4 dBm
Receiver Sensitivity -93 dBm
